RESUMO
Ion implantation experiments suggest that the accumulation of alpha-recoil damage in radioactive waste storage materials, which behave like solid-state track detectors, plays a drastic role in their long-term degradation. The understanding of alpha-recoil "aging," overlooked in earlier studies, offers new guidelines for improving waste storage conditions.
